ftp 를 사용하다보면, get 이나 put 명령어로 "파일"을 받거나 올리는게 가능하지만, "디렉토리"를 받거나 올리려면 어떤 명령을 써야 하나요? 가능하긴 하겠죠?
ftp 프로토콜 자체에는 그런 기능이 없습니다. 원하시는 기능은 ftp 클라이언트가 알아서 해줘야 하는 것입니다. 디렉토리 트리 모두 탐색하면서 파일을 받는 기능이 있는 클라이언트를 사용하셔야 합니다.
콘솔상태라면 ncftp 를 추천합니다. 윈도우 환경이라면 다양한 클라이언트가 있으니 골라서 쓰시면 되겠습니다.
ncftp 와 더불어 lftp 도 좋습니다. 그리고 GUI 를 원하시면 gftp 도 좋습니다.
lftp 에서 mget * 또는 mirror -c 명령이면 확실하게 받아옵니다.
--------- 귓가에 햇살을 받으며 석양까지 행복한 여행을... 웃으며 떠나갔던 것처럼 미소를 띠고 돌아와 마침내 평안하기를... - 엘프의 인사, 드래곤 라자, 이영도
즐겁게 놀아보자.
텍스트 포맷에 대한 자세한 정보
<code>
<blockcode>
<apache>
<applescript>
<autoconf>
<awk>
<bash>
<c>
<cpp>
<css>
<diff>
<drupal5>
<drupal6>
<gdb>
<html>
<html5>
<java>
<javascript>
<ldif>
<lua>
<make>
<mysql>
<perl>
<perl6>
<php>
<pgsql>
<proftpd>
<python>
<reg>
<spec>
<ruby>
<foo>
[foo]
ftp 프로토콜 자체에는 그런 기능이 없습니다. 원하시는 기능은 ftp
ftp 프로토콜 자체에는 그런 기능이 없습니다. 원하시는 기능은 ftp 클라이언트가 알아서 해줘야 하는 것입니다. 디렉토리 트리 모두 탐색하면서 파일을 받는 기능이 있는 클라이언트를 사용하셔야 합니다.
콘솔상태라면 ncftp 를 추천합니다. 윈도우 환경이라면 다양한 클라이언트가 있으니 골라서 쓰시면 되겠습니다.
ncftp 와 더불어 lftp 도 좋습니다. 그리고 GUI 를 원하시면
ncftp 와 더불어 lftp 도 좋습니다. 그리고 GUI 를 원하시면 gftp 도 좋습니다.
lftp 에서 mget * 또는 mirror -c 명령이면 확실하게 받아옵니다.
---------
귓가에 햇살을 받으며 석양까지 행복한 여행을...
웃으며 떠나갔던 것처럼 미소를 띠고 돌아와 마침내 평안하기를...
- 엘프의 인사, 드래곤 라자, 이영도
즐겁게 놀아보자.
댓글 달기